Samuel Cody Specialist Sports College
Samuel Cody Specialist Sports College is a school in Rushmoor District, Hampshire, England which is located on Ballantyne Road. Samuel Cody Specialist Sports College is situated nearby to the pitch Farnborough Rugby Club, as well as near Mayfield Road Post Office.| Tap on a place to explore it |
- Type: School
- Description: school in Hampshire, UK
- Also known as: “Oak Farm Community School” and “Samuel Cody School”
- Address: Ballantyne Road, GU14 8SN

St Michael’s Abbey, Farnborough
Monastery
Photo: ThunderingTyphoons!,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Saint Michael's Abbey is a Benedictine abbey in Farnborough, Hampshire, England. The small community is known for its liturgy, its pipe organ, and its liturgical publishing and printing. St Michael’s Abbey, Farnborough is situated 1 mile southeast of Samuel Cody Specialist Sports College.

Cove is an ancient village turned suburb, forming the western part of Farnborough, in the Rushmoor district, in the county of Hampshire, England. The appropriate ward is called Cove and Southwood.
Farnborough
Photo: AlasdairW,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Farnborough is a town in the northeastern corner of the English county of Hampshire, adjacent to the borders with Surrey and Berkshire. Once an isolated hamlet, Farnborough grew into a medium-sized town over the course of the 20th century.

Frimley is a town in the Borough of Surrey Heath, in Surrey, England. It lies approximately 30 mi south-west of central London. The town is of Saxon origin, although it is not listed in Domesday Book of 1086.
